Ruth 1:1 Cross References - NHEB

1 It happened in the days when the judges judged, that there was a famine in the land. A certain man of Bethlehem Judah went to sojourn in the country of Moab, he, and his wife, and his two sons.

Genesis 12:10

10 There was a famine in the land, so Abram went down into Egypt to sojourn there, because the famine was severe in the land.

Genesis 26:1

1 There was a famine in the land, besides the first famine that was in the days of Abraham. Isaac went to Abimelech king of the Philistines, to Gerar.

Genesis 43:1

1 Now the famine was severe in the land.

Leviticus 26:19

19 I will break the pride of your power, and I will make your sky like iron, and your soil like bronze;

Deuteronomy 28:23-24

23 Your sky that is over your head shall be bronze, and the earth that is under you shall be iron. 24 The LORD will make the rain of your land powder and dust: from the sky shall it come down on you, until you are destroyed.

Deuteronomy 28:38

38 You shall carry much seed out into the field, and shall gather little in; for the locust shall consume it.

Judges 2:16-18

16 The LORD raised up judges, who saved them out of the hand of those who plundered them. 17 Yet they did not listen to their judges; for they played the prostitute after other gods, and bowed themselves down to them: they turned aside quickly out of the way in which their fathers walked, obeying the commandments of the LORD; but they did not do so. 18 When the LORD raised up judges for them, then the LORD was with the judge, and saved them out of the hand of their enemies all the days of the judge: for it grieved the LORD because of their groaning by reason of those who oppressed them and troubled them.

Judges 12:8

8 After him Ibzan of Bethlehem judged Israel.

Judges 17:8

8 The man departed out of the city, out of Bethlehem Judah, to live where he could find a place, and he came to the hill country of Ephraim to the house of Micah, as he traveled.

Judges 19:1-2

1 It happened in those days, when there was no king in Israel, that there was a certain Levite sojourning on the farther side of the hill country of Ephraim, who took for himself a secondary wife from Bethlehem Judah. 2 His secondary wife was angry with him and went away from him to her father's house in Bethlehem of Judah, and was there about four months.

2 Samuel 21:1

1 There was a famine in the days of David three years, year after year; and David sought the face of the LORD. The LORD said, "It is for Saul, and for his bloody house, because he put to death the Gibeonites."

1 Kings 17:1-12

1 And Elijah the Tishbite, of the inhabitants of Gilead, said to Ahab, "As the LORD, the God of Israel, lives, before whom I stand, there shall not be dew nor rain these years, except by my word." 2 And the word of the LORD came to him, saying, 3 "Go away from here, turn eastward, and hide yourself by the Wadi Cherith, that is near the Jordan. 4 And it shall be that you will drink from the wadi. I have commanded the ravens to feed you there." 5 So he went and did according to the word of the LORD; for he went and lived by the Wadi Cherith, that is near the Jordan. 6 And the ravens brought him bread and meat in the morning, and bread and meat in the evening. And he drank from the wadi. 7 And it happened after a while that the wadi dried up, because there was no rain in the land. 8 The word of the LORD came to him, saying, 9 "Arise, go to Zarephath, which belongs to Sidon, and stay there. Look, I have commanded a widow there to provide for you." 10 So he got up and went to Zarephath. And when he came to the gate of the city, look, a widow was there gathering wood. And he called to her, and said, "Please bring me a little water in a pitcher, that I may drink." 11 And as she was going to get it, he called to her, and said, "Please bring me a piece of bread in your hand." 12 She said, "As the LORD your God lives, I do not have anything baked, except a handful of flour in a jar, and a little oil in a jug. Look, I am gathering a couple of sticks, that I may go in and bake it for me and my son, that we may eat it, and die."

1 Kings 18:2

2 So Elijah went to present himself to Ahab. And the famine was severe in Samaria.

2 Kings 8:1-2

1 Now Elisha had spoken to the woman, whose son he had restored to life, saying, "Arise, and go, you and your household, and stay for a while wherever you can; for the LORD has called for a famine. It shall also come on the land seven years." 2 The woman arose, and did according to the word of the man of God. She went with her household, and lived in the land of the Philistines seven years.

Psalms 105:16

16 He called for a famine on the land. He destroyed the food supplies.

Psalms 107:34

34 and a fruitful land into a salt waste, for the wickedness of those who dwell in it.

Jeremiah 14:1

1 The word of the LORD that came to Jeremiah concerning the drought.

Ezekiel 14:13

13 "Son of man, when a land sins against me by committing a trespass, and I stretch out my hand on it, and break the staff of its bread, and send famine on it, and cut off from it man and animal;

Ezekiel 14:21

21 "For thus says the Lord GOD: 'How much more when I send my four severe judgments on Jerusalem, the sword, and the famine, and the evil animals, and the pestilence, to cut off from it man and animal.

Joel 1:10-11

10 The field is laid waste. The land mourns, for the grain is destroyed, The new wine has dried up, and the oil languishes. 11 Be confounded, you farmers. Wail, you vineyard keepers; for the wheat and for the barley; for the harvest of the field has perished.

Joel 1:16-20

16 Isn't the food cut off before our eyes; joy and gladness from the house of our God? 17 The seeds shrivel under their shovels. The storehouses are laid desolate. The granaries are broken down, for the grain has withered. 18 How the animals groan. The herds of livestock are perplexed, because they have no pasture. Even the flocks of sheep suffer. 19 LORD, I cry to you, for the fire has devoured the pastures of the wilderness, and the flame has burned all the trees of the field. 20 Yes, the animals of the field pant to you, for the water brooks have dried up, And the fire has devoured the pastures of the wilderness.

Amos 4:6

6 "I also have given you cleanness of teeth in all your cities, and lack of bread in every town; yet you haven't returned to me," says the LORD.
